Native americans had like a 95% population mortality rate from infectious diseases in the first generation of European settlement, no? Measles, smallpox, flu, etc. The mortality rate from those diseases was higher than today because the population had no immunity at all, leading to both higher transmission rates and higher mortality rates. This would be true of an engineered virus as well. And it wasn't just the one…

This number gets cited a lot but it's actually the excess mortality of post-European contact, and it's not content wide, it's specific to Mexico. It also includes climate change, famine, war, relocation, etc.

I was a biophysicist and experimental biologist for decades, I designed viral vectors and cell therapies, etc. What protects us here isn't our ignorance vs an "ASI". It's the fact that the complexity of molecular physics scales exponentially in particle number. No amount of thinking is going to punch through that. You've got to do experiments. The slow loop through reality is not optional, and in the case of "supervi…

We're already doing those experiments. Tailor made mRNA vaccines targeted to one's own specific cancer mutations can be bought right now. The techniques are getting more sophisticated and more targeted every year. Our ability to predict what happens at these levels is improving by leaps and bounds too thanks to AI like AlphaFold. Anyone can be reasonably confident that no AI or teen can do this now or in the next few years, but are you really so confident what might be possible in 10 years?

I want to go further. A lot of people talking about AI bioweapons have no idea just how dangerous these weapons are. Or, rather they think they do, but unfortunately, there's a gulf in understanding between practitioners and commentators.

I blame industrial illiteracy and post-literacy, but that's another discussion for another time.

Anything that can kill other people can also kill you.

I've posted this list before, and I will post this again and again until it sinks in, but this is a real list of real incidents that happened and will continue to happen as long as we study these entities.

    Researcher Nikolai Ustinov was lethally infected with the Marburg virus after accidentally pricking himself with a syringe used for inoculation of guinea pigs. 

    Dora Lush died after accidentally pricking her finger with a needle containing lethal scrub typhus while attempting to develop a vaccine for the disease

    A 23-year-old laboratory assistant at the London School of Hygiene and Tropical Medicine, was infected with smallpox after observing the harvesting of live smallpox virus from eggs without isolation cabinets at that time. The assistant was hospitalised and before being isolated, she infected two visitors to a patient in an adjacent bed, both of whom died. They in turn infected a nurse, who survived

    Ebola laboratory infection by the accidental stick of contaminated needle in the United Kingdom
If you are designing a supervirus that spreads via water, air etc., you better have one hell of a cleanroom, cabinets, manipulation equipment, incinerators (plural), hydrolysis and steam systems, multiple disinfection protocols...

The list is nearly endless, and you can't handwavium it awway.

It doesn't matter if it's "all robots" or not. Even if it's "just robots."

If you're developing something that contagious, then it will start killing animals and it will spread. This has happened multiple times when organizations have screwed up maintenance, see this example from the UK,

    The 2007 United Kingdom foot-and-mouth outbreak was the accidental discharge of virus FMDV BFS 1860 O from a laboratory of the Institute for Animal Health in Pirbright, through possible leakage from broken pipework and via unsealed overflowing manholes, leading to foot-and-mouth disease infections at multiple nearby farms and the culling of over 2,000 animals
It doesn't matter that the robots are out in the middle of nowhere.

If you get sloppy, it will end up in the wastewater run off which will then get picked up and sequenced,

     Routine wastewater surveillance of the vaccine production facility at Utrecht Science Park/Bilthoven [nl] detected infectious poliovirus from a sample collected on 15 November 2022. Full genome sequencing indicated the sample was shedded from an active human infection of wild poliovirus type 3 (WPV3), and further testing of all employees with access to WPV3 found one employee was infected. The employee was isolated until their polio infection was resolved. It remains unclear how the employee became infected given the biosafety measures used at the facility
-

A lot of the people talking about bioweapons of doom are saying that standard graduate level knowledge is an existential risk to humanity.

It's worth repeating again,

Anything lethal enough to kill other humans is lethal enough to kill you.

And if you don't know what you're doing — and for this argument they're talking about people who have to ask a LLM "how do I spanish flu?," the number of ways you will die far outnumber the ways you can succeed.
